Output dfaf9950acd7c0c2d74b216b8535b59b35f7143b5da0a983ffe83acc5a8c9d32:0

value
58899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a5fb6386beda5c07f01d95c391273a2abccd76 OP_EQUAL
address
3KXWXafvCC1To3awDkf6cZmEQLKQ9dKHsx
transaction
dfaf9950acd7c0c2d74b216b8535b59b35f7143b5da0a983ffe83acc5a8c9d32
spent
true